Position Summary:
Currently seeking an experienced Senior Virtualization Engineer to support the mission of delivering fast and reliable Hosted Virtual Desktop Automation solutions across the enterprise. As part of the automation team, this role is responsible for full stack development, deployment, and operations support of the virtual platform automation infrastructure.
The position requires strong coding and workflow development skills using C#, PowerShell, SQL, or similar languages. Collaboration with cross-functional teams to troubleshoot and resolve production issues is a critical part of this role.
Required Qualifications:
3-5 years of hands-on experience designing, building, deploying, and supporting production code
Experience designing and implementing front-end UI that allows independent releases and rollbacks
Experience supporting and deploying pre-production and production environments
Extensive code and workflow development experience using JavaScript (vRO), C#, PowerShell, and SQL
Strong experience using Jira and Confluence for documentation
Proven ability to create and consume secure RESTful APIs
Understanding of software and/or application lifecycle
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Information Security, or related field, or equivalent experience
Desired Qualifications:
Prior experience in an operations role
Networking knowledge including DNS, DHCP, IPAM, VLAN/VXLAN, and virtual switch/NIC configuration
Experience with VMware and virtualization technologies
Experience with vRealize Network Insight, Log Insight, and vRealize Operations
DevOps deployment experience using Bitbucket
Splunk troubleshooting experience
Microservices design experience
Experience using Postman
